However, they can also cost a lot, particularly when you don't have insurance for health or your coverage is limited. There are, however, some ways to cut the cost of a visit to a psychiatrist. These include finding a psychiatrist who is in-network with your insurance, and utilizing telehealth services.

The cost of a visit to a psychiatrist can vary greatly in relation to the location the location, the qualifications and experience of the psychiatrist. The type of treatment as well as the therapist's specialization can affect the price. A psychiatrist who deals with severe mental disorders will charge more than a therapist that deals with depression or anxiety.

Most health insurance plans will cover a portion of your visit, however the amount is contingent on your insurance provider as well as whether or not the doctor is part of your network. It is possible to inquire with your insurance provider for specifics, but you can generally expect to pay a copay each session after you meet the annual deductible.

You may need to get a referral before you are able to see a psychiatrist. This depends on your insurance coverage. A PCP can help you determine whether psychiatric help is necessary, which type of psychiatry to seek out, and refer you to a qualified specialist. A PCP can also assist you manage your symptoms, medications, and psychiatric treatments so that you get the most from your treatment.

You could also find a psychiatrist that offers sliding scale rates for patients who cannot afford regular fees. These fees are often lower than the standard per-session rates and could be determined by your income. Many of these doctors are available online by searching for "sliding scale psychiatrist".

Another option is to consider seeking a psychiatric treatment through an electronic therapy service that uses telehealth technology to provide virtual health treatment. These services can be much less expensive than in-person therapy sessions and are just as efficient for some people.

i-want-great-care-logo.pngThe Affordable Care Act requires that health insurance plans provide coverage for mental illness. However, the type of coverage you receive will vary between companies. Some insurers provide complete coverage while others restrict the number and type of treatments covered. You may also be required pay a deductible before your insurer will cover therapy. Certain insurers require pre-authorization before you can access mental health services.

Based on your health insurance plan, you may be eligible to receive mental health services for free to you. Family health insurance, student health insurance and employee assistance programs (EAPs) typically pay for mental health services. Some psychiatrists also provide sliding scale payments for people who do not have insurance. If you're unable to afford therapy, you should find out if your doctor or therapist accepts payments from a different source. This could be a credit card or an online payment system.
